Форум русскоязычного сообщества Ubuntu


Увидели сообщение с непонятной ссылкой, спам, непристойность или оскорбление?
Воспользуйтесь ссылкой «Сообщить модератору» рядом с сообщением!

Автор Тема: UBUNTU и ORACLE  (Прочитано 1454 раз)

0 Пользователей и 1 Гость просматривают эту тему.

Оффлайн BorisPlus

  • Автор темы
  • Активист
  • *
  • Сообщений: 253
  • Болты вперед,болты назад,такой работе я очень рад!
    • Просмотр профиля
UBUNTU и ORACLE
« : 04 Декабря 2009, 21:50:28 »
Кто может поделиться впечатлениями? Стоит ли Оракл на Ubuntu ставить или может на другую ОС лучше? Как насчет отказоустойчивости? Какие технические способы помогут этого добиться - сделать кластер, RAID, что-то еще и как? Кто нить проконсультирует по своей практике?
Помогут и чисто теоретические идеи и даже слухи)
Спасибо за помощь, товарищи!

Оффлайн pic16f874

  • Новичок
  • *
  • Сообщений: 3
    • Просмотр профиля
Re: UBUNTU и ORACLE
« Ответ #1 : 05 Декабря 2009, 16:50:26 »
Оракл на UBUNTU работает отлично. впрочем как и на других платформах.
насчет надежности - все зависит от поставленных задач и выделенных на это денег.
обрисуйте подробнее задачу.

Оффлайн Alexander8

  • Новичок
  • *
  • Сообщений: 22
    • Просмотр профиля
Re: UBUNTU и ORACLE
« Ответ #2 : 05 Декабря 2009, 18:56:29 »
Поищите на сайте оракла их сравнительную таблицу для разных ОС.
Вообще там достаточно много информации и есть описан ряд ОС, сертифицированных для работы с ораклом.
www.oracle.com

Оффлайн BorisPlus

  • Автор темы
  • Активист
  • *
  • Сообщений: 253
  • Болты вперед,болты назад,такой работе я очень рад!
    • Просмотр профиля
Re: UBUNTU и ORACLE
« Ответ #3 : 05 Декабря 2009, 19:37:52 »
Есть MSSQL и ПО на VB, связано со справочной информацией (что-то типа справочник города - предприятия и фирмы). Данные обновляются ежеквартально. То есть мне приносят экселевские файлы и я их заливаю, приводя к определенному виду.
Хочу перейти просто на Oracle под Ubuntu и переписать ПО на C# (на самом деле оно уже готово, только надо нотацию SQL изменить - строка подключения и т.п.). Одной из главой подзадач - сделать автоматизированную загрузку данных из Excel документов (я кидаю на внутренний FTP файлы, а jobы и процедуры это дело заливают).
Попутно бы уже разработан единообразный обобщенный справочный формат, к которому будут приводиться эти файлы загрузки, который учитывает больше особенностей. Раньше некоторая информация просто не учитывалась и обрезалась.

Хочу ставить Oracle EnterpriseEdition

Еще необходимо, чтоб БД отвечала за приемлемое время - не более 30 сек. Всего первичных записей около 3.000.000 будет, хотя еще будут и архивные. ПО будет работать на 20 компах
« Последнее редактирование: 05 Декабря 2009, 19:50:14 от BorisPlus »
Спасибо за помощь, товарищи!

Оффлайн hinotf

  • Участник
  • *
  • Сообщений: 208
  • хрюмзолорд
    • Просмотр профиля
Re: UBUNTU и ORACLE
« Ответ #4 : 06 Декабря 2009, 00:31:28 »
Что такое отвечала - непонятно, но 3 млн. записей - это детские объёмы, так что проблем не должно быть.
Aiya, Earendil, elenion ancalima!

Оффлайн BorisPlus

  • Автор темы
  • Активист
  • *
  • Сообщений: 253
  • Болты вперед,болты назад,такой работе я очень рад!
    • Просмотр профиля
Re: UBUNTU и ORACLE
« Ответ #5 : 06 Декабря 2009, 00:40:22 »
Что такое отвечала - непонятно, но 3 млн. записей - это детские объёмы, так что проблем не должно быть.
верю, детские. но задачу не я ж формулировал)
отвечала - значит "время отклика" - вам привести это определение? включить в него время реакции человека?
Спасибо за помощь, товарищи!

Оффлайн hinotf

  • Участник
  • *
  • Сообщений: 208
  • хрюмзолорд
    • Просмотр профиля
Re: UBUNTU и ORACLE
« Ответ #6 : 06 Декабря 2009, 01:09:49 »
"Время отклика"? Нет, яснее не стало. Если бы Вы сказали - база за 30 секунд должна загрузить файл определённого размера, это было бы ясным показателем. Но учтите, что Оракл под Ubuntu сертифицирован вроде как не был. Так что в промышленной системе могут быть проблемы, и если работоспособность 365/24 критична, то Ubuntu не выбор. А так - да, работает стабильно.
И просто ради интереса - почему C#, выбор для Ubuntu странный.
Aiya, Earendil, elenion ancalima!

Оффлайн BorisPlus

  • Автор темы
  • Активист
  • *
  • Сообщений: 253
  • Болты вперед,болты назад,такой работе я очень рад!
    • Просмотр профиля
Re: UBUNTU и ORACLE
« Ответ #7 : 07 Декабря 2009, 22:23:12 »
"Время отклика"? Нет, яснее не стало.
Ну не знаю, тогда что не понятно. Википедийное определение
Грубо, например, щелкаешь на кнопку, а тебе не более чем через 30 секунд всплывающее окно демонстрирует найденную информацию.
Но учтите, что Оракл под Ubuntu сертифицирован вроде как не был. Так что в промышленной системе могут быть проблемы, и если работоспособность 365/24 критична, то Ubuntu не выбор. А так - да, работает стабильно.
365/24 - Вот за такую инфу тебе респектище)  - это тока откуда?
И просто ради интереса - почему C#, выбор для Ubuntu странный.
С# вовсе не потому, что UBUNTU, Боже , упаси меня таким г% загоняться, тем более, что не получиться ничего толкового ("кроссплатформенный" С# очень забавно себя ведет на Линуксе). С# именно потому, что рабочие места виндовые, а это уж мне не поменять, по крайней мере пока.

Спасибо за помощь, товарищи!

Оффлайн hinotf

  • Участник
  • *
  • Сообщений: 208
  • хрюмзолорд
    • Просмотр профиля
Re: UBUNTU и ORACLE
« Ответ #8 : 08 Декабря 2009, 00:02:26 »
Конечно, мне понятно, что такое время отклика в принципе, но оно у Вас получается слишком сферическое в вакууме. 30 секунд для выбора одной строки по первичному ключу - это запросто и даже проще, а 30 секунд для сложного агрегированного запроса по 3 млн записей - это ещё как получится.
Я к тому, что Вы должны определить конкретную задачу и смотреть, подойдёт ли производительность.
А насчёт совместимости - поищите по словам oracle certify matrix.
Aiya, Earendil, elenion ancalima!

Оффлайн BorisPlus

  • Автор темы
  • Активист
  • *
  • Сообщений: 253
  • Болты вперед,болты назад,такой работе я очень рад!
    • Просмотр профиля
Re: UBUNTU и ORACLE
« Ответ #9 : 08 Декабря 2009, 00:17:52 »
30 секунд для сложного агрегированного запроса по 3 млн записей - в этом вся суть) на самом деле есть индексы в тамошнем MSSQL и запрос отрабатывает за 30 сек, но ... я просто хочу Оракл, может это просто мое внутреннее убеждение, что будет лучше.
Спасибо за помощь, товарищи!

Оффлайн pic16f874

  • Новичок
  • *
  • Сообщений: 3
    • Просмотр профиля
Re: UBUNTU и ORACLE
« Ответ #10 : 08 Декабря 2009, 00:21:27 »
можно экселевские файлы сохранять в CSV - формате,
а затем заливать при помощи SQL-loader.
я так телефонный справочник в своей базе делал:
отдавал в региональные представительства файлики,
они их заполняли и присылали мне, и я файлики заливал в базу.

Сейчас у меня пользователи сами вводят и корректируют данные -
при помощи WEB-оболочки APEX из ORACLE XE
« Последнее редактирование: 08 Декабря 2009, 00:31:27 от pic16f874 »

Оффлайн baklan

  • Активист
  • *
  • Сообщений: 387
    • Просмотр профиля
    • backline
Re: UBUNTU и ORACLE
« Ответ #11 : 08 Декабря 2009, 00:31:22 »
Я так понял, чтозаливать-то как раз нет проблем. Проблема  уложиться в 30 секунд с некоторым запросом  SELECT
Не стоит пренебрегать родной для линукса базой PostgreSQL , не уверен, что производительность ее сильно отстает от Оракла . Насколько мне известно Вконтакте.ру на постгресе, да и еще оооочень солидные фирмы. Посмотрите на эту базу.

Оффлайн pic16f874

  • Новичок
  • *
  • Сообщений: 3
    • Просмотр профиля
Re: UBUNTU и ORACLE
« Ответ #12 : 08 Декабря 2009, 00:36:47 »
думаю, что  даже достаточно сложный select  вполне уложится в 30 сек.
главное правильно индексы настроить.

Оффлайн hinotf

  • Участник
  • *
  • Сообщений: 208
  • хрюмзолорд
    • Просмотр профиля
Re: UBUNTU и ORACLE
« Ответ #13 : 08 Декабря 2009, 01:03:42 »
Я бы вообще для заливки предложил вариант с использованнием встроенной java
Aiya, Earendil, elenion ancalima!

 

Страница сгенерирована за 0.042 секунд. Запросов: 25.